Tony Pasquariello - Turtle Island

I enjoy reading Gary Snyder’s poems, all of which focus on the vision for a rediscovery of this land and the ways by which we might become natives of the place. I also enjoyed reading his Plain Talk section at the end of the book, where he just speaks his mind on world issues and shares some experiences he’s encountered in the past. In the part entitled “Energy is Eternal Delight,” Snyder talks about the addiction the US, Europe, Soviet Union and Japan has with heavy energy use and abuse of fossil fuels. He explains that there are many nonmaterial, nondestructive paths of growth, in which we should be paying more attention to for the sake of keeping out planet as healthy as possible.
